WebLeather Thread Pros. Sewing leather with thread is the most common way to attach two leather pieces permanently. Unlike rivets, the thread can cover the entire border of a leather project, ensuring no area will separate. To embroider with wool thread the technique has a specific name and that is crewel embroidery. This style has been around for a long time and it gets its name from the 2-ply wool thread which was used centuries ago and had the name crewel. This thread generally comes in two ply, though one ply is possible. WebThe thicker the thread, the more visible your stitches will appear in the fabric. Weight is numbered on the spool: A small number correlates to a thicker thread; a bigger number correlates to a finer thread. The three most common sizes of thread in the U.S. are 30, 40, and 50 wt. A common reason for thread getting stuck in a sewing machine is that the machine is not threaded properly. If the thread is not correctly fed through the various guides and tension mechanisms in the machine, it can become tangled or caught on the wrong part of the machine. To prevent this, it’s …
